What is the concentration of hydronium ion in a 0.121 M HCl solution?
A) 1.0 M
B) < 0.121 M
C) 0.121 M
D) not enough information

Answers

Answer 1

Answer:

C) 0.121 M

Explanation:

HCl + H₂O = H₃O⁺ + OH⁻

.121M              .121M

HCl is a strong acid . It will dissociate almost 100 % so the concentration of acid and hydronium ion formed will be equal . It is to be noted that hydronium ion is formed due to association of H⁺ and H₂O . H⁺ is formed due to ionisation of HCl .

So concentrtion of hydronium ion ( H₃O⁺ ) will be .121 M.

determine ℰ° for a voltaic cell that utilizes the following reaction: 2al3 (aq) 3mg(s) → 2al(s) 3mg2 (aq) given al3 3e- → al(s) ℰ° = -1.66 v mg2 2e- → mg(s) ℰ° = -2.37 v

Answers

To determine ℰ° for the given voltaic cell, use the formula ℰ°(cell) = ℰ°(cathode) - ℰ°(anode). The resulting ℰ° for the voltaic cell is 0.71 V.

In order to determine the standard cell potential (ℰ°) for a voltaic cell using the provided half-reactions, we first identify the cathode and anode half-reactions. The cathode reaction is the reduction half-reaction with the more positive ℰ° value, while the anode reaction is the oxidation half-reaction with the less positive ℰ° value. In this case, Al3+ + 3e- → Al(s) with ℰ° = -1.66 V is the cathode, and Mg2+ + 2e- → Mg(s) with ℰ° = -2.37 V is the anode. Using the formula ℰ°(cell) = ℰ°(cathode) - ℰ°(anode), we get ℰ°(cell) = -1.66 V - (-2.37 V) = 0.71 V. Thus, the standard cell potential for this voltaic cell is 0.71 V.

Consider the balanced chemical equation. H2O2(aq) + 3 I^-(aq) + 2 H+(aq) S I3^-(aq) + 2 H2O(l) In the first 10.0 seconds of the reaction, the concentration of I^- drops from 1.000 M to 0.868 M.
(a) Calculate the average rate of this reaction in this time interval.

(b) Predict the rate of change in the concentration of H (that is, ∆[H ]>∆t) during this time interval.

Answers

Based on the data provided,  the rate of the given reactions are:

a. reaction rate =  0.0132 M/sec

b. rate of change of [H⁺] = 8.8 * 10⁻³ M/sec

What is the reaction rate?

Reaction rate = change in concentration of reactant or product/ time taken

Change in concentration of I⁻ = 1.000 M - 0.868 M= 0.132

time taken = 10 s

reaction rate = 0.132/10

Rate of reaction = 0.0132 M/sec

Rate of change of [H⁺]

From the equation of the reaction 3 moles of I⁻ are used up for every 2 moles of H⁺

Hence, the rate of change of [H⁺] = 0.0132 M/sec * 2/3

rate of change of [H⁺] = 8.8 * 10⁻³ M/sec

Therefore, the rate of the given reactions are:

a. reaction rate =  0.0132 M/sec

b. rate of change of [H⁺] = 8.8 * 10⁻³ M/sec

How much of a 10 M solution is needed to make 1 liter of a 1 M solution

Answers

Answer:

0.1 L

Explanation:

M₁ × V₁ = M₂ × V₂

10M × V₁ = 1M × 1L

V₁ = 0.1 L

I hope this helps :)

The molar dilution can be used to estimate the molarity or the volume. 0.1 L of 10 M solution is required to make 1 M of solution.

What is the dilution factor?

A dilution factor of the molar concentration is used to calculate the molar concentration or the volume needed to make the diluted solution from the stock.

Given,

M₁ = 10 M

V₁ = ?

M₂ = 1 M

V₂ = 1 L

The volume is calculated as:

M₁ V₁ = M₂ V₂

10 V = 1 × 1

V = 1 ÷ 10

= 0.1 L

Therefore, 0.1 L of the 10 M solution is needed.

A bottle contains 3.100 ml of a liquid. the total mass of the bottle and the liquid together is 6.300 g. the mass of the empty bottle is 4.240 g. what is the density of the liquid?

Answers

The density of the liquid in the bottle will be 0.665 g/mL

What is density?

Mathematically, density is given as:

Density = mass/volume

Mass of liquid = mass of bottle + liquid - mass of empty bottle

                       = 6.3 - 4.24 = 2.06 g

volume of liquid = 3.100 mL

Density of liquid = 2.06/3.100 = 0.665 g/mL

How many protons, neutrons,
and electrons are in this ion?

31 P3-
15

A. 15 p+, 16 nº, 18 e
B. 16 pt, 15 nº, 19 e
C. 15 pt, 16 nº, 15 e-
D. 15 pt, 16 nº, 12 e-

Answers

Explanation:

The symbol P represents the element phosphorus, which has an atomic number of 15, indicating that it has 15 protons in the nucleus. The ion is negatively charged with a 3- charge, which means it has three more electrons than protons.

To find the number of neutrons in an atom or ion, you need to know its mass number, which is the sum of protons and neutrons. Since the charge of the ion is not related to its mass, we can assume that the mass number is the same as that of the neutral phosphorus atom, which is approximately 31.

So, the number of protons, neutrons, and electrons in the P3- ion is:

Protons: 15

Neutrons: 31 - 15 = 16

Electrons: 15 + 3 = 18

Therefore, the P3- ion has 15 protons, 16 neutrons, and 18 electrons.
